Company summary

The Nation's Leading Freight Inspection Company

Virtual Freight Inspections is a pioneering company in the transportation/trucking/railroad industry, revolutionizing the way freight is inspected and verified across the United States. Headquartered in Chicago, Illinois, this leading company has established itself as a trusted authority in providing independent freight inspection reports for all major carriers, shippers, and third-party logistics firms nationwide.

Founded in 2004, Virtual Freight Inspections has evolved into a formidable player in its industry, boasting an impressive employee base of approximately 201-500 dedicated professionals who share a passion for delivering exceptional service. With this expertise, the company has earned its position as the go-to choice for shippers and carriers seeking reliable, accurate, and timely freight inspection reports.
